人民日报评论:热搜热榜岂能失真跑偏
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-09-25 11:27
转自:北京日报客户端 来源:人民日报评论 近期,网信部门相继约谈多个网络平台,并采取一系列处置处罚措施。这一纠偏之举赢得广大网友支 持,也暴露出热搜热榜亟待改进的问题。 假,欺骗愚弄公众。 有的热搜是花钱"砸"出来的,表面客观、背后生意;有的热点话题是为搏眼球"刷"出来的,违背传播规 律;有的榜单充斥捕风捉影的"小作文",虚假制造信息茧房。热搜热榜夹带"私货""狠活",广大网友怎 能不失望。 乱,破坏网络生态。 那些认为热搜热榜是"算法主导",单纯反映"热度",因而"价值无涉"的观点,更是误读误解。如果任由 网络空间"杂草丛生",真正有价值的内容就不可能"郁郁葱葱"。算法由人设计,理应由人负责,接受大 众监督。2022年施行的《互联网信息服务算法推荐管理规定》,就已规定算法推荐服务提供者应当促进 算法应用向上向善。"算法黑箱"不是逃避监督的理由。热搜热榜不能成为谣言诽谤、恐慌焦虑、网络暴 力、共识撕裂的幕后推手,这是底线红线。 偏,无视正确导向。 热搜热榜不仅是信息过滤器,还是塑造认知、影响人心的重要窗口,具有舆论基础设施属性,理应旗帜 鲜明讲导向。一些商业平台受利益驱动,信奉"流量至上",什么吸睛就推什么上 ...
法眼|刑满释放人员能不能做博主当网红?
Qi Lu Wan Bao· 2025-08-28 11:42
Core Viewpoint - The incident involving a former bank executive sharing his prison experiences on social media raises questions about the rights and legal restrictions of released prisoners, their ability to become online influencers, and the responsibilities of platforms in managing such content [2][3][4]. Group 1: Background of the Incident - The former vice president of a bank was sentenced to nine years in prison for financial crimes, specifically for defrauding clients of 2.746 billion yuan [2]. - After his release, he gained 22,000 followers in just six days by sharing content related to the banking industry and his prison experiences, but was later banned for violating platform rules [3]. Group 2: Legal Rights and Restrictions - Released prisoners have equal rights as other citizens but face restrictions in specific professions, such as banking and public service, due to their criminal records [4][5]. - The law prohibits discrimination against individuals solely based on their criminal records, but certain professions require disclosure of such records [5]. Group 3: Platform Responsibilities - Platforms have a "duty of care" to monitor content and may be held liable if they fail to act against harmful content that violates user rights [5][6]. - There is a need for platforms to establish mechanisms to link user identities with content to prevent the glorification of criminal behavior [6][7]. Group 4: Ethical Considerations and Content Management - Platforms should implement tiered measures against content that exploits criminal experiences while promoting positive narratives from released prisoners [7]. - The algorithms favoring sensational content need to be adjusted to prevent the normalization of negative identities as a means to gain attention [6][7].
不能让“按键伤人”逍遥法外
第一财经· 2025-08-11 00:47
Core Viewpoint - Online violence has become a serious public harm, with recent incidents highlighting the urgent need for effective regulation and accountability in the digital space [2][3]. Group 1: Online Violence and Its Implications - The tragic case of a hospital director's suicide due to prolonged online harassment has shocked the medical community and raised public concern about the impact of online violence [2]. - Online violence, referred to as "keyboard violence," is increasingly recognized as a violation of individuals' legal rights, necessitating a legal framework to address and deter such behavior [2][3]. - The anonymity and lack of accountability in online interactions contribute to a culture where individuals feel emboldened to engage in harmful behavior without fear of repercussions [4]. Group 2: Regulatory Framework and Responsibilities - Establishing a clear relationship between online identities and real-world governance is essential to ensure that online actions are subject to the same legal standards as offline behavior [3][4]. - Online platforms must bear responsibility for the content shared on their sites, and legal obligations should be imposed to protect users from harassment and abuse [4][5]. - A multi-faceted approach involving cooperation among various stakeholders is necessary to effectively combat online violence while balancing the need for free expression [4]. Group 3: Societal Factors and Solutions - The prevalence of online violence is partly driven by societal frustrations that individuals cannot express in real life, leading to a release of pent-up emotions in the digital realm [4][5]. - Creating a legal environment that protects individuals' rights both online and offline is crucial for reducing instances of online violence and ensuring that grievances can be addressed through legitimate channels [4][5]. - Reducing information asymmetry and enhancing the ability to legally challenge violations of rights are key to mitigating the impact of online violence [5].
